Abstract
The new coordinate-tracking detector based on drift chambers TREK, for research of ultrahighenergy cosmic rays is under development at National Research Nuclear University MEPhI. At the present, a prototype of the future detector—coordinate-tracking unit based on drift chambers (CTUDC)—is functioning. The prototype consists of 16 drift chambers. Results of experimental series have shown wide capabilities of this type of detectors for registration of muon bundles, including bundles with high density of particles. Results of operation of the prototype and prospects of developing a full-size detector TREK are presented.
